ISO 9000 – 9001 Series Standards and Certification

The ISO 9000 – 9001 series and certification was created by the International Organization for Standardization (ISO) as international requirements and guidelines for quality management systems. It was originally introduced in 1987 and over the years has established itself in the global economy having been adopted in over 178 countries with over one million registrations. […]

financial management: Approaches to Dividend Policy

In this article, we will go through the approaches of dividend policy which are useful for commerce and management students. Dividend Policy Definition: The Dividend Policy is a financial decision that refers to the proportion of the firm’s earnings to be paid out to the shareholders. Here, a firm decides on the portion of revenue that is to […]

financial management: Dividend Policy

in this article, we will study the dividend and dividend decisions which are important to know by shareholders  and useful for commerce and management students. What is a Dividend? A dividend is the share of profits that is distributed to shareholders in the company and the return that shareholders receive for their investment in the company. […]
